A high-field NMR study of the polysaccharidic fraction extracted from Lentinula edodes mycelium grown on olive mill waste waters is reported. Diffusion-ordered NMR spectroscopy (DOSY) was applied to the polysaccharidic fraction. The results showed the presence of two polysaccharides of different sizes, whose structures were revealed using one- and two-dimensional NMR techniques. These two polysaccharides were identified as xylan and lentinan.
